Ashish Purti emerges top scorer as India defeat Japan 4-1 in final
Jamshedpur, June 7: Following a spectacular campaign at the Men’s U18 Asia Cup 2026 in Kakamigahara, Japan, the Naval Tata Hockey Academy (NTHA) Jamshedpur celebrates a historic milestone for Indian hockey. Two core NTHA cadets—Ashish Tani Purti and Premchand Soy—played a definitive role in anchoring the Indian Under-18 National Team to a phenomenal Gold Medal finish, culminating in a dominant 4–1 victory over hosts Japan in the grand finale.
The tournament solidified NTHA’s repute as a premier feeder cradle for the national squad, with its cadets directly contributing to India’s undefeated, title-winning campaign.
Throughout the gruelling schedule in Japan, the tactical sharpness and physical resilience drilled into the cadets at the Jamshedpur facility were on full display. Emerging as the undisputed star of the tournament, Ashish put on a masterclass in modern defensive drag-flicking. He finished the Asia Cup as the tournament’s Top Scorer with 13 goals. Crucially, he rose to the occasion when the pressure peaked, unloading back-to-back hat-tricks in both the high-stakes Semi-Final and the Final against Japan (scoring in the 2nd, 28th, and 34th minutes). He was rightfully awarded the Player of the Match in the final.
Serving as the engine room of the Indian midfield, Premchand’s vision, explosive transitions, and game management dictated the tempo for India. His capacity to breakdown opposition defenses and feed the forward line—along with a crucial field goal earlier in the tournament against Chinese Taipei—proved vital to India’s structural dominance over Asian counterparts.
Speaking on the historic achievement, Gurmeet Singh Rao, Project Director at NTHA, expressed immense pride in the cadets’ development:
“This is a monumental day for the Naval Tata Hockey Academy and the entire state of Jharkhand. Seeing Ashish and Premchand not just feature, but actively dictate the outcome of a continental final for India is the ultimate validation of our academy’s blueprint.
When we selected these boys, we knew they possessed unique raw talent. To watch them channel that via structured, professional training into becoming tournament top scorers and midfield maestros on the international stage is deeply satisfying. They have shown that our elite training methodology is producing world-class results.”
